A near perfect drinking experience is the dark ruby '06 Carlisle Zinfandel 'Montafi Ranch'. It opens with an intoxicating bouquet of brambly dark berries, anise, cracked pepper and eucalyptus aromas. The best positive, comparative and superlative adjectives to describe the mouthfeel are smooth, smoother and smoothest. The unctuous mouth is flooded with all the sweetest and ripest dark fruit flavors imaginable. The finish is very long, rich and creamy with even more fruit and spice on the aftertaste. Dazzling stuff! — 11 years ago
